What withdrawal means

The process from here

The applicant withdrew this application before the council decided it, so it carries no planning weight and no fee refund is automatic. Withdrawal often follows officer feedback that a refusal was likely.

The applicant is free to submit a revised application at any time, and many withdrawn schemes return in amended form, so the site is worth watching if the proposal affected you.

About lawful development applications

How this application type works

A lawful development certificate is a legal determination, not a planning judgement. It asks the council to confirm either that existing use or works are lawful, often through the passage of time, or that a proposal would not need planning permission at all. The applicant must prove the facts; the merits of the scheme are not considered.
